grab-api.js
Version:
Generate Request to API from Browser
70 lines (69 loc) • 1.85 kB
JSON
{
"name": "grab-api.js",
"description": "Generate Request to API from Browser",
"type": "module",
"version": "0.9.131",
"author": "vtempest",
"license": "MIT",
"repository": {
"type": "git",
"url": "https://github.com/vtempest/GRAB-API"
},
"main": "./dist/grab-api.cjs.js",
"types": "./dist/grab-api.d.ts",
"module": "./dist/grab-api.es.js",
"bin": {
"grab": "./src/grab-cli.js"
},
"exports": {
".": {
"types": "./dist/grab-api.d.ts",
"import": "./dist/grab-api.es.js",
"require": "./dist/grab-api.cjs.js"
},
"./icons": {
"types": "./dist/icons.d.ts",
"import": "./dist/icons.es.js",
"require": "./dist/icons.cjs.js"
},
"./icons/*": {
"types": "./dist/*.d.ts",
"import": "./dist/*.js",
"require": "./dist/*.js"
}
},
"files": [
"dist"
],
"scripts": {
"publish:npm": "npm version patch && npm publish --access public",
"make": "npm run make:icons; npm run make:docs; npm run make:main",
"make:docs": "cd docs-config && npm run make:docs",
"make:icons": "npx export-svg-typescript@latest -i ./src/icons -o ./src/icons/index.ts",
"make:main": "vite build",
"check": "vitest --ui",
"docs": "cd docs-config && npm run docs",
"demo": "bun src/grab-cli.js https://raw.githubusercontent.com/vtempest/ai-research-agent/refs/heads/master/packages/ai-research-agent/src/wordlists/dictionary-index-152k.json"
},
"devDependencies": {
"@vitest/ui": "^3.1.4",
"export-svg-typescript": "^0.1.6",
"terser": "^5.40.0",
"typescript": "^5.8.3",
"vite": "^6.3.5",
"vite-plugin-dts": "^4.5.4",
"vitest": "^3.1.4"
},
"keywords": [
"api",
"axios",
"request",
"browser",
"tanstack",
"query",
"post",
"mock-api",
"fetch",
"http"
]
}